WEIGHING RDS achieves


RDS Technology is delighted to announce they have been accredited with self- verification status enabling them and their network of authorised distributors to accelerate the field verification process for the Loadmaster 9000i on-board weighing system. The Loadmaster 9000i is a ‘legal for trade’ weigher enabling product to be sold from the printed ticket. Typically fitted to a wheeled loading shovel,


the Loadmaster 9000i effectively transforms the loader into a mobile weighbridge which conforms to class Y(b) levels of accuracy. The company’s quality system for production, testing and final product inspection was subject to scrutiny by the National Measurement Office with RDS fulfilling its obligations laid down by the


‘self verification’ status


Measuring Instruments Directive 2004/22/EC. With RDS always at the forefront of developing electronic weighing technology and adding value to its product, they are the first to be accredited in the United Kingdom. Subject to a signed agreement and passing


a rigorous training programme, the RDS European distributor network can install LM9000i systems and now also calibrate & verify them suitable for use in Class IIII commercial transactions.

Further Orders from Planters Clayton


A twenty five year business relationship between Chronos BTH Limited and Planters Clayton Limited (PCL) has been extended in recent months with further orders. The first project involves the supply of seven new weighers that will feed bespoke synthetic rubber baling presses being supplied by PCL to rubber crumb production plants in Russia and China. The most recent order is for a further seven new weighers for installations in Singapore and Belgium. Leading synthetic rubber baling press manufacturer PCL had a special requirement for a robust system to weigh precision batches of rubber crumb into their high capacity balers. Back in 1985 PCL recognised the precision and reliability qualities of the CHRONO- WEIGH™ E55 design, which encouraged Chronos BTH to modify the proven weigher to create the EE39 version to meet their exacting requirements. The EE39 features a robust reliable design for trouble free operation, reduced downtime and lower maintenance costs. The innovative weigh hopper design on the EE39 provides clean rapid discharge of the warm rubber crumb.


The latest EE39 projects with PCL utilise SpeedAC NXT controllers for enhanced operating accuracy for every weighment and compliance with the most

stringent international regulatory weighing requirements. The innovative dual language software allows displays to appear in both English and the appropriate local language. Chronos BTH support PCL through their international network of sister companies and agents: EE39s are simple to install and calibrate, providing heavy duty weighing cycles batch after batch. Installations are operating successfully in the UK, Europe, Russia, China and India. Carl Greenhalgh of PCL provides background details about this long- standing business relationship. “Planters Clayton specialise in supplying baling presses for the synthetic rubber industry. These units have been supplied to the world’s leading producers and many installations incorporate a Chronos EE39 weigher linked to the baler and feed system to provide an accurate batch of material.” He concluded: “The EE39 weigher and dedicated electronic controller enable a difficult product to be handled and delivered with a high level of accuracy every time. RAVAS MForks win MM-Logistik award


at CeMAT 2011 At the 2011 CeMat show in Hannover,


RAVAS received the MM-Logistik award for its latest development: MForks. According to the expert jury, MForks is the most innovative product in the forklift safety category. MForks is the first load moment monitoring system integrated into the forks of counterbalanced trucks and reach trucks. MForks measures both the weight of the load and the position of its load centre. A patent is pending. MForks is designed to signal overloading of counterbalanced trucks and reach trucks, in order to prevent trucks from tipping over and forks from breaking. Every forklift truck has a load diagram which shows the maximum lifting capacity in relation to the position of the load centre. In practice it’s left to the forklift driver to interpret the load diagram and to decide whether a load can be lifted safely. Until today no tool existed that indicates the actual load moment on the forks. MForks changes this: from now on every lift truck driver can have a clear indication of whether a load is being lifted safely. Before use, MForks are calibrated on the lift truck, according to the load diagram. The system then continuously monitors the moment forces from the load: both the weight of the load and the position of its load centre are taken into account. The result is transmitted to an indicator in the truck cabin via Bluetooth connection. The indicator calculates whether the load, in its current position on the forks, may be lifted safely. In its display, the indicator shows which percentage of the maximum lifting capacity, at the current load centre, is being used. If the load moment exceeds the 100% limit, a warning buzzer sounds. The driver can then offload the forks and pick up the load in a different way, or leave it for a truck with a higher lifting capacity. This way, the driver can always accurately judge whether the situation is safe. MForks is a radically innovative product that increases user safety on counterbalanced trucks and reach trucks.
